About the Role

We are seeking a Decision Intelligence Engineer to join our team. This role is focused on building systems that optimise decisions in industrial and energy environments. This role goes beyond prediction. You will work on systems that determine what actions should be taken next, under uncertainty and real-world constraints. You will be working on live systems where decisions impact production, maintenance, and energy usage. The problems are not clean and the data is not perfect. This role is suited for someone who enjoys working through that complexity and turning it into something usable.

Key Responsibilities
  • Design and develop decision-making systems using reinforcement learning and optimisation techniques
  • Define states, actions, and reward structures based on real-world constraints
  • Work with time-series data from machines, sensors, and systems
  • Evaluate and improve policies based on real outcomes
Required Experience
  • 5+ years of experience in reinforcement learning, optimisation, or control systems
  • Strong understanding of sequential decision-making
  • Proficiency in Python and relevant ML or RL libraries
  • Experience working with time-series or operational data
  • Strong mathematical foundations in probability or optimisation
  • Experience deploying models into real systems
Preferred Experience
  • Experience applying RL or optimisation outside of simulation environments
  • Exposure to industrial or energy systems
  • Understanding of constrained optimisation or multi-objective systems
  • PhD in a relevant field is highly regarded
